Course Outline
Fundamentals of Multi-Agent Systems
- An introduction to agents, their environments, and interaction paradigms
- Exploring cooperation, competition, and autonomy within agentic frameworks
- Practical applications in logistics, robotics, and strategic decision-making
Foundations of Agent Architecture
- Distinguishing between reactive and deliberative agent designs
- Examining communication protocols and coordination methodologies
- Techniques for knowledge representation and managing shared state
Developing Agents in Python
- Constructing agents using the Mesa framework
- Modeling dynamic environments and agent interactions
- Simulating agent behaviors and generating visualizations
Strategies for Coordination and Communication
- Architectures involving message passing and shared memory
- Mechanisms for negotiation, consensus building, and task distribution
- Coordination algorithms, including contract net, market-based, and swarm models
Learning and Adaptation in Multi-Agent Contexts
- Applying reinforcement learning to multi-agent scenarios
- Analyzing cooperative versus competitive learning dynamics
- Leveraging PettingZoo and Stable-Baselines3 for Multi-Agent Reinforcement Learning (MARL)
Distributed Computing and Scalability
- Utilizing Ray for high-performance distributed multi-agent simulations
- Strategies for managing concurrency and synchronization
- Optimizing parallel computation and resource sharing
Human–Agent Synergy
- Designing interfaces for human-in-the-loop coordination
- Implementing hybrid workflows supported by AI-assisted decision tools
- Navigating ethical and operational implications
Capstone Project
- Architecting and building a comprehensive multi-agent system in Python
- Demonstrating effective coordination and learning capabilities among agents
- Presenting simulation outcomes and key performance insights
